Barangay Ginebra San Miguel ran roughshod against emerging contender Converge, 115-96, to stay on track for a possible No. 2 seat in the Philippine Basketball Association Commissioner's Cup.

The Gin Kings displayed solid firepower, but, more importantly, frustrated the FiberXers by grounding import Quincy Miller.

Miller returned to play for Converge after sitting out the previous game due to disciplinary measures, but managed to score only 16 points as the Gin Kings' defense proved difficult for the National Basketball Association veteran.

By wrapping up their elimination round campaign with a 9-3 win-loss record, the Gin Kings will now wait and see how they will figure in the playoffs. They can automatically secure the No. 2 seed and a twice-to-beat advantage in the quarterfinal round, should Magnolia lose its last elimination round game against Rain or Shine on 2 December.

Magnolia carries a 9-2 slate, but will slide to No. 3 if it ties with Ginebra by virtue of the win-over-the-other rule.
